Transaction 7c512cc0898779bbcce90032a66a406782311731725444f5297ed09c37d02994
1 Input
1 Output
-
7c512cc0898779bbcce90032a66a406782311731725444f5297ed09c37d02994:0
- value
- 18991201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813b55b5aae5bc5eb80d7facdbba2ec66186d9ce OP_EQUAL
- address
- 3DULAwipvEyH5wTbgBMA3a4Af7N1CGgpHp